Cap team responds to Stabledrop controversy, admits early commitment mistakes and clarifies internal rumors
According to ChainCatcher, regarding recent controversies in the market about the reduction of Stabledrop shares, Cap founder Benjamin issued a statement apologizing and providing a detailed response. He stated that the team prematurely committed to an airdrop size of 11 million before all funds were fully secured. However, due to subsequent changes in the market environment, the fundraising amount fell short of expectations, resulting in the actual airdrop pool shrinking to 4.2 million.
